CO2 Gas Exchange Across the Human Tympanic Membrane is not Appreciably Affected by Pathology

BACKGROUND: Past in vivo studies in humans showed that the tympanic membrane (TM) is permeable to physiological gases. Animal studies show that transTM CO2 conductance is increased by TM pathology.
